ORIGINAL: huyaroo

Silver stars are brighter but they are not white at all.
Beat me too it! They do add light to the road over stock... but they are still very yellow! Whiter then regular bulbs... which light up damned near orange! But I put silverstars in my fogs... and my headlights are HID's... and I couldn't stand how the car looked, with yellow fogs.

Now I have... IPF or something... I can't remember. They cost the same as PIAA, but the guy recommended them. They've been great so far, and match the HID's fairly well in colour.

basically, im looking for a blue light. Nothing could provide less light than my stock lights... so that won't be a problem. (I have to use the fogs to see anything at night, the stock lights aren't enough) These lights on ebay are supposed to look like they put out 100 watts even though they only draw 55, so they should be brighter anyway. Plus, they're not expensive. ($45 for 2) and they come with a lifetime warranty. Seems like they out-do the silverstars.
